For new readers – a recap! Imagine this to be a montage before and after the show goes on a week-or-two hiatus.

The TARDIS crashes in Ancient Egypt, throwing the Doctor and Martha into a time of deep intrigue and mystery – the gods have come to Cairo, not as word or literature, but as living beings of unimaginable strength... and hunger. The hunger for human flesh.

Our adventurers stumble across the site of the gods latest fateful 'visitation', and the Doctor immediately suspects the worst. Chased out of the temple by the sinister Hem netjer, they find themselves face-to-face with the Pharaoh's convoy and suspicions are thrown out to everyone as our heroes try to clean their name and reveal the High Priest for the evil he truly is. The High Priest slips up in his lies, and causes the Pharaoh to lose trust in anyone for the time being; he decides to delay his judgement until after the sacred ritual...

The annual inundation of the Nile.
